    hi sougata, I dont have any particular in mind, except that the sample rate is better than 50 sps for two channels and it is a DIP package. The input voltage can be anything between 0-10mV to 0-10vdc. I was looking at the possibly of using the AD7705. It has to be readily available.

    A quick glance at the datasheet seems it to be a good choice considering the onboard PGA. However for larger input signals you may need to use input attenuation. Serial interface is easy to handle in PBP too.
